Transaction 81d7754e581f9bc8989a27e2f28e053de26ffad180c6379ada50c22953fb9dc6
1 Input
1 Output
-
81d7754e581f9bc8989a27e2f28e053de26ffad180c6379ada50c22953fb9dc6:0
- value
- 60574276
- script pubkey
- OP_0 OP_PUSHBYTES_20 c2224a87d067a1f869afe44df44f47432cabce77
- address
- bc1qcg3y4p7sv7sls6d0u3xlgn68gvk2hnnhc9l9v6